Abstract
An air conditioner for a building having a plurality of rooms has heating and cooling modes. A duct system connects the air conditioner to the individual rooms. A plurality of control valves are coupled to the duct mens for individually controlling the flow of air to each room. A first circuit is provided for generating a heating or cooling request signal from each room. A second circuit is provided for summing the number of the heating and cooling requests and providing summation signals of each. A third circuit is provided for sensing the greater of the two summation signals and activating the air conditioners to the mode corresponding to the greater of the summation signals. A fourth circuit is provided for activating the control valves controlling flow to the rooms which do not provide a part of the greater summation signal to the closed position. Additionally, a fifth circuit is provided for sensing changes in the summation signals when said air conditioner is in one of the modes and resetting the third circuit if the lesser of the summation signal becomes the greater summation signal.

1. In an air conditioning system for a building having a plurality of rooms, said system comprising an air conditioner having heating and cooling means, a system of ducts coupling the air conditioner to individual ones of said rooms, a plurality of control valves each individual to different ones of said rooms for controlling air flow from said ducts to an individual room, a plurality of motors each individual to one of said rooms for individually operating respective ones of said control valves, a plurality of thermostats each individual to one of said rooms and having heat and cool switches operable between open and closed positions for generating heat call and cool call signals in accordance with temperature in respective rooms, and a plurality of motor control means each individual to one of said motors for controlling such motor to operate an associated valve, the improvement comprising:

8. An air conditioning system for a building having a plurality of rooms connected with a heating and cooling air conditioner by a plurality of ducts comprising:
-
a plurality of separate room control systems each individual to a single room, each said separate room control system comprising; a thermostat having heat call and cool call switches each operable to a closed condition wherein the switch calls for heating or cooling, a control valve connected to control air flow to the room from said ducts, a motor for operating the valve to at least a closed position, and a motor control for controlling the valve, means in each room responsive to closed condition of one of the switches in such room for generating a single heat current component or a single cool current component indicative of closed condition of the heat call and cool call switches respectively, heat call and cool call wires connected to the respective switches of each room and connected in parallel to all rooms, said heat current components from all rooms being transmitted along said heat call wire and said cool current components from all rooms being transmitted along said cool call wire, and means coupled with said heat call and cool call wires for generating heat call and cool call signals indicative respectively of the sum of said heat current components and said cool current components. - View Dependent Claims (9, 10, 11, 12, 13, 14, 15, 16)
